V175LA10C - Product Encyclopedia Entry

Introduction

The V175LA10C is a versatile electronic component that belongs to the category of varistors. This entry provides an overview of its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Varistor
  • Use: Surge protection in electronic circuits
  • Characteristics: High energy absorption capacity, fast response time
  • Package: Disc-shaped, leaded or surface mount
  • Essence: Protects electronic devices from voltage surges
  • Packaging/Quantity: Available in various packaging options, typically sold in reels or trays

Specifications

  • Voltage Rating: 175V
  • Maximum Allowable Voltage: 350V
  • Peak Current Capability: 4500A
  • Energy Absorption: 100J
  • Operating Temperature Range: -40°C to 85°C

Working Principles

The V175LA10C operates based on the principle of voltage-dependent resistance. When subjected to a voltage surge, the varistor's resistance decreases, allowing it to conduct excess current and protect downstream components.

Detailed Application Field Plans

The V175LA10C is commonly used in various electronic systems, including: - Power supplies - Telecommunication equipment - Industrial control systems - Consumer electronics
